Arnaud Lesauvage a écrit :
> Brandon Aiken a écrit :
>> It also might be a big/little endian problem, although I always thought that was platform specific, not locale specific.
>>
>> Try the UCS-2-INTERNAL and UCS-4-INTERNAL codepages in iconv, which should use the two-byte or four-byte versions of UCS encoding using the system's default endian setting.
>
>
> Guys, it worked !!!!
> UCS-4-INTERNAL was the right choice !!!
>
> I love you all !
>
> (now I just have an out of memory problem, but that's going
> to be a new thread)

Guys, it did not work !!! :(
I thought it worked because postgres seemed to be loading
the file and failing at the end with an "out of memory"
error, but in fact I think the conversion remove all
end-of-line characters (one line of 1.5GB was too much for
COPY...).

Still searching !
